system_profiler: Add a mode for scheduling_recorder -r like profile -r.
And add the necessary logic in scheduling_recorder. This way we can track scheduling profiling during the boot process. Also remove B_SYSTEM_PROFILER_IO_SCHEDULING_EVENTS as it can't be activated this early in the boot process.
